序列

阅读(2788) 标签: 函数,

本章主要介绍常用的序列相关函数。

Ø  A(i)

获取序列成员

Ø  A(i)=x

对序列成员赋值

Ø  A(p)

按数列序号取出序列中的成员生成新序列

Ø  A(p)=X

将对应的序列成员依次赋值为X序列中的数据

Ø  A(p)=x

将对应的序列成员都赋值为x

Ø  A.cand()

将序列成员进行逻辑与

Ø  A.cor()

将序列成员进行逻辑或

Ø  A.delete()

删除序列中指定的成员

Ø  A.icount()

统计序列distinct成员个数

Ø  A.insert()

对序列插入成员

Ø  A.inv()

调整序列次序

Ø  A.len()

取得序列的长度

Ø  A.m()

获取序列中指定位置的成员

Ø  A.m(a:b,c,d:e)

把序列中多个指定位置的成员拼成新的序列

Ø  A.median()

对序列逻辑分段

Ø  A.mode()

取出序列/序表中出现次数最多的成员

Ø  A.modify()

按照指定的位置,给一个或多个成员赋值

Ø  A.p()

获取序列中指定位置的成员序号

Ø  A.pad()

用序列将另外一个序列补足到指定长度

Ø  A.psort()

获取序列排序后在原排列的位置序号

Ø  A.rvs()

倒置序列成员,生成新序列

Ø  A.segp()

根据区段序号返回序列中对应成员

Ø  A.shift()

获取移位后的新序列

Ø  A.step()

按照指定的起始序号位置和跨度,生成新的序列

Ø  A.swap()

将序列两个指定数列区间的成员进行位置交换

Ø  A.to()

从指定位置开始取序列的部分成员,生成新序列

Ø  []

定义一个空列

Ø  [a1,…,an]

序列常数

Ø  ifa()

判断是否为序列

Ø  p.inv(k)

计算一个数列在另一个数列中的排名

Ø  to()

生成一组连续的整数数据的数列区间